Transaction 34d954d942d64438d0814a2096d82a4f6185f902cf64ba2f6e769bc10f29cf1b

2 Input
1 Outputs
  • 34d954d942d64438d0814a2096d82a4f6185f902cf64ba2f6e769bc10f29cf1b:0
  • value  2885000
    address  17v2EqYnTQswz1a2c9h1m9rUPHNQC8QaNS